Scritto da: ReviewToaKill
Works OK
A long time ago in a galaxy far, far away, my husband hacked what was then an old-school hand-soap dispenser made by a brand that may or may not rhyme with "my soll." This was back in the day when these sorts of things were just becoming available on the market. We weren't so much interested in the hand-soap. We wanted this to use with dish soap. He ended up drilling a hole in the top to refill with the soap and even found a tiny rubber cork to put in. We used that thing for YEARS, replacing soap, replacing batteries, and cleaning the sensor off (because when they get dirty, they dispense soap all over kingdom come). Our old work-horse finally gave up. We saw this, and jumped on it, thinking that this would be so much better. It's modern, after all, and doesn't need any hacks. It's.....ok. It works as you'd expect. You fill with soap at the top (which has a convenient opening for refilling). My biggest beef with it is that I wish the arm that dispenses the soap were a bit further out from the body of the dispenser. It's rather nubby, and it's hard to avoid touching the dispenser, therefore triggering the dirty sensor - soap dispensing constantly phenomenon mentioned above. We're absolutely using it, but I rather liked the shape of my old one. This also seems a bit pricey, therefore I can only award 3 stars.

Scritto da: Dannyandaileen
It works but …..
The media could not be loaded. I gave it 4 stars because there are 2 things I wish it had. One; I wish it didn’t use a lot of batteries. It uses 3 AAA batteries, it will get expensive in the long run. If you use crappy batteries at the dollar store, it won’t last, so you might as well use the good ones ( I use Duracell) . 2 would have been reasonable . The 2nd reason is , I wish it came with proper instructions, I had to figure out myself to turn it off was to ling press the power button. If you press it once, it will just move to adjust how heavy you want the soap to dispense. Its for household use for me , so I need it to be the lowest as possible because kids would waste so much soap and do it over and over because they think its fun and games. It is good to have in the kitchen sink, when you are handling raw meat and don’t want to touch surfaces and need to wash your hands. It is a nice feature for being hands free. I also wish the spout dispenser was a bit longer so the soap doesn’t get to the body of the soap and looks messy but you can just turn it off and clean it . Overall it is good to have but not a necessity.
